EN11 9DT maps, stats, and open data
EN11 9DT lies on Woollens Grove in Hoddesdon. EN11 9DT is located in the Hoddesdon North electoral ward, within the local authority district of Broxbourne and the English Parliamentary constituency of Broxbourne. The Sub Integrated Care Board (ICB) Location is NHS Hertfordshire and West Essex ICB - 06K and the police force is Hertfordshire. This postcode has been in use since May 2010.
